Output d6b50fdaa6bbd1e8898398493d1e70ad293bf0d15b0b53c78a87c34b27172735:6

value
169696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6beeac2675cd9f3e41366edf0ab2dd33f052e6b OP_EQUAL
address
3QBgrt6UtqPb4GwXzvfoe2v33wHMwfAHSx
transaction
d6b50fdaa6bbd1e8898398493d1e70ad293bf0d15b0b53c78a87c34b27172735